Commit Graph

105 Commits

Author SHA1 Message Date
wangdan-fit2cloud
dadebd03a2 perf: Optimize front-end code 2025-08-19 18:51:09 +08:00
zhangzhanwei
2714a941f9 feat: Resource authorization permission 2025-08-18 14:24:31 +08:00
shaohuzhang1
33806f66d0
feat: Workplace resource authorization (#3864)
Co-authored-by: wangdan-fit2cloud <dan.wang@fit2cloud.com>
2025-08-15 17:48:52 +08:00
shaohuzhang1
c0b2aa3688
feat: System resource authorization function (#3861)
Co-authored-by: wangdan-fit2cloud <dan.wang@fit2cloud.com>
2025-08-15 16:03:03 +08:00
shaohuzhang1
e923422cae
fix: The user modified the workspace range but did not automatically refresh after returning to the workspace (#3830) 2025-08-06 15:07:19 +08:00
wangdan-fit2cloud
319bd37b10
perf: Icon update (#3812) 2025-08-05 14:23:02 +08:00
wangdan-fit2cloud
27262c9478 fix: icon optimize 2025-08-04 19:10:56 +08:00
shaohuzhang1
c1c0c6a5a5
perf: Optimize login page (#3805)
* perf: icon  optimize

* perf: Optimize login page

---------

Co-authored-by: wangdan-fit2cloud <dan.wang@fit2cloud.com>
2025-08-04 18:07:47 +08:00
wxg0103
93b63dd18c feat: add clearable option to 'is_active' search field in user management 2025-08-04 16:17:14 +08:00
wangdan-fit2cloud
0e78245bfb perf: Style optimization and some icon updates 2025-08-01 17:05:32 +08:00
wxg0103
9f31832b4d fix: clean up code formatting and adjust user model is_active field to null 2025-07-30 16:26:12 +08:00
wxg0103
caa08e136f feat: add nick_name field to user search and update authentication forms 2025-07-29 18:00:24 +08:00
wxg0103
7205c7fda7 fix: set default redirect URLs for CAS, OAuth2, and OIDC configurations 2025-07-29 16:36:19 +08:00
wxg0103
fbef7232da feat: enhance user search functionality with additional filters for active status and source
--bug=1059690 --user=王孝刚 【用户管理】筛选项加上:状态、用户来源 https://www.tapd.cn/62980211/s/1744107
2025-07-29 14:52:28 +08:00
wxg0103
f744e8b109 feat: add platform authentication methods and improve QR code handling 2025-07-25 17:53:54 +08:00
zhangzhanwei
3ca8c6ef73 perf: Morefilled system and model 2025-07-22 16:05:48 +08:00
wxg0103
95be524066 fix: handle potential undefined role_setting in UserDrawer component 2025-07-17 18:18:47 +08:00
wangdan-fit2cloud
2b89fc05d1 perf: clear console 2025-07-16 16:09:22 +08:00
wangdan-fit2cloud
d4506d7036 fix: style 2025-07-16 14:24:44 +08:00
wangdan-fit2cloud
69ff7f9af4 fix: Embedding mode issue fix 2025-07-16 13:51:10 +08:00
teukkk
1b94f16e2a style: ellipsis 2025-07-15 14:22:23 +08:00
wxg0103
58c617691b fix: increase width of module column in permission configuration table 2025-07-14 16:34:04 +08:00
wangdan-fit2cloud
109e8507f1 fix: build error 2025-07-11 21:11:20 +08:00
wxg0103
0f4ebc5981 refactor: update roleTypeMap type definition for improved clarity 2025-07-11 20:45:23 +08:00
wangdan-fit2cloud
aa43967c08 perf: style 2025-07-11 19:23:11 +08:00
teukkk
07a049dddc style: remove the splitter 2025-07-11 15:46:55 +08:00
wxg0103
414769f42d refactor: update default password configuration key and improve model field formatting 2025-07-11 15:05:51 +08:00
wangdan-fit2cloud
4437361eed feat: style 2025-07-10 22:37:48 +08:00
CaptainB
691d7ceaa5 fix: correct tag rendering and permission check logic in index.vue
--bug=1057921 --user=刘瑞斌 【资源授权】专业版和社区版、企业版授权工具勾选了文件夹,保存后,文件夹自动取消勾选,只勾选了工具 https://www.tapd.cn/62980211/s/1728387
2025-07-10 18:56:35 +08:00
zhangzhanwei
d0722dc048 feat: Remove the community version role button display 2025-07-09 20:30:12 +08:00
wangdan-fit2cloud
078bb41fc5 feat: style 2025-07-09 16:27:44 +08:00
teukkk
b9aa36ed1e fix: read permission 2025-07-09 14:37:07 +08:00
teukkk
ee967606cf fix: deleteButtonDisabled 2025-07-09 10:55:24 +08:00
wangdan-fit2cloud
543210bc64 perf: perf 2025-07-09 02:58:16 +08:00
wxg0103
dc51cc1f2a refactor: update Dockerfile version and improve code formatting in PermissionConfiguration.vue 2025-07-08 20:00:30 +08:00
wangdan-fit2cloud
92df83771e feat: share api 2025-07-08 17:11:49 +08:00
teukkk
81d9cc3e3b fix: style during password verification 2025-07-08 16:40:59 +08:00
wangdan-fit2cloud
4143d1f2c5 fix: style 2025-07-08 11:39:53 +08:00
wangdan-fit2cloud
66807217c1 fix: bugs 2025-07-07 21:05:05 +08:00
teukkk
4aef0f9d21 fix: workspaceDropdownSearch 2025-07-07 19:12:44 +08:00
wxg0103
85194599c8 refactor: update workspace_ids assignment logic for user roles in UserDrawer 2025-07-07 18:51:05 +08:00
CaptainB
ad58a86f8e feat: enhance data filtering in PermissionSetting component with recursive support
--bug=1057808 --user=刘瑞斌 【资源授权】资源授权界面成员、资源搜索功能无效 https://www.tapd.cn/62980211/s/1724794
--bug=1057547 --user=刘瑞斌 【资源授权】社区&专业&企业版-资源授权-知识库/应用搜索框功能未生效 https://www.tapd.cn/62980211/s/1724805
2025-07-07 17:43:43 +08:00
CaptainB
348e588428 refactor: unify workspace ID retrieval in authorization API calls
--bug=1058173 --user=刘瑞斌 【资源授权】工作空间管理员进入资源授权查看提示没有权限,工作空间显示为空 https://www.tapd.cn/62980211/s/1724774
2025-07-07 17:28:27 +08:00
CaptainB
114c2985c0 fix: improve workspace ID assignment and use const for lastIndex
--bug=1057324 --user=刘瑞斌 【资源授权】企业版-进入资源授权页面显示工作空间-默认应该显示用户所在的工作空间 https://www.tapd.cn/62980211/s/1724719
2025-07-07 17:04:46 +08:00
wangdan-fit2cloud
da8a12cae7 fix: error 2025-07-07 16:59:24 +08:00
wangdan-fit2cloud
2d4e660c66 fix: style 2025-07-07 16:21:54 +08:00
teukkk
0c874bd2d5 style: ellipsis 2025-07-04 18:44:31 +08:00
CaptainB
1c4fae42be refactor: update filter logic to use nick_name instead of username for member filtering
--bug=1057962 --user=刘瑞斌 【资源授权】社区版、专业版、企业版资源授权-工具,模糊搜索成员失败 https://www.tapd.cn/62980211/s/1723760
2025-07-04 16:17:56 +08:00
CaptainB
d7b4f90798 refactor: update parameter initialization in getList functions for improved clarity
--bug=1058075 --user=刘瑞斌 【知识库】社区版、企业版、专业版搜索框切换完搜索字段后点击知识库文件夹提示必须是一个有效的uuid https://www.tapd.cn/62980211/s/1723617
2025-07-04 15:43:24 +08:00
zhangzhanwei
ea085a3832 fix: Extends workspace manager system permission 2025-07-04 14:00:25 +08:00